Scotch Argus

Erebia aethiops

Description:

A bright brown and orange member of the ringlets group in the Satyridae, with characteristic eyespots on the upper and lower wings, and grey fringes.

Habitat:

Meadows with woodland. Found in hills of central and eastern France to Belgium and eastwards to Russia and the northern Balkans. Outlying populations in Scotland and northern England. Spotted here 1500 m above sea level.

Notes:

Very abundant in alpine and subalpine areas at the moment.
